// Copyright (c) 2015-present Mattermost, Inc. All Rights Reserved.
// See LICENSE.txt for license information.
//
import Model from '@nozbe/watermelondb/Model';
import {processPostsFetched} from '@actions/local/post';
import {ActionType, General} from '@constants';
import {SYSTEM_IDENTIFIERS} from '@constants/database';
import DatabaseManager from '@database/manager';
import {getNeededAtMentionedUsernames} from '@helpers/api/user';
import NetworkManager from '@init/network_manager';
import {prepareMissingChannelsForAllTeams, queryAllMyChannelIds} from '@queries/servers/channel';
import {queryRecentPostsInChannel} from '@queries/servers/post';
import {queryCurrentUserId, queryCurrentChannelId} from '@queries/servers/system';
import {queryAllUsers} from '@queries/servers/user';
import {forceLogoutIfNecessary} from './session';
import type {Client} from '@client/rest';
type PostsRequest = {
error?: unknown;
order?: string[];
posts?: Post[];
previousPostId?: string;
}
type AuthorsRequest = {
authors?: UserProfile[];
error?: unknown;
}
export const fetchPostsForCurrentChannel = async (serverUrl: string) => {
const database = DatabaseManager.serverDatabases[serverUrl]?.database;
if (!database) {
return {error: `${serverUrl} database not found`};
}
const currentChannelId = await queryCurrentChannelId(database);
return fetchPostsForChannel(serverUrl, currentChannelId);
};
export const fetchPostsForChannel = async (serverUrl: string, channelId: string) => {
const operator = DatabaseManager.serverDatabases[serverUrl]?.operator;
if (!operator) {
return {error: `${serverUrl} database not found`};
}
let postAction: Promise<PostsRequest>|undefined;
let actionType: string|undefined;
const postsInChannel = await queryRecentPostsInChannel(operator.database, channelId);
if (!postsInChannel || postsInChannel.length < General.POST_CHUNK_SIZE) {
postAction = fetchPosts(serverUrl, channelId, 0, General.POST_CHUNK_SIZE, true);
actionType = ActionType.POSTS.RECEIVED_IN_CHANNEL;
} else {
const since = postsInChannel[0]?.createAt || 0;
postAction = fetchPostsSince(serverUrl, channelId, since, true);
actionType = ActionType.POSTS.RECEIVED_SINCE;
}
const data = await postAction;
if (data.error) {
// Here we should emit an event that fetching posts failed.
}
if (data.posts?.length && data.order?.length) {
try {
await fetchPostAuthors(serverUrl, data.posts, false);
} catch (error) {
// eslint-disable-next-line no-console
console.log('FETCH AUTHORS ERROR', error);
}
operator.handlePosts({
actionType,
order: data.order,
posts: data.posts,
previousPostId: data.previousPostId,
});
}
return {posts: data.posts};
};
export const fetchPostsForUnreadChannels = async (serverUrl: string, channels: Channel[], memberships: ChannelMembership[], excludeChannelId?: string) => {
const database = DatabaseManager.serverDatabases[serverUrl]?.database;
if (!database) {
return {error: `${serverUrl} database not found`};
}
try {
for (const member of memberships) {
const channel = channels.find((c) => c.id === member.channel_id);
if (channel && (channel.total_msg_count - member.msg_count) > 0 && channel.id !== excludeChannelId) {
fetchPostsForChannel(serverUrl, channel.id);
}
}
} catch (error) {
return {error};
}
return {error: undefined};
};
export const fetchPosts = async (serverUrl: string, channelId: string, page = 0, perPage = General.POST_CHUNK_SIZE, fetchOnly = false): Promise<PostsRequest> => {
let client: Client;
try {
client = NetworkManager.getClient(serverUrl);
} catch (error) {
return {error};
}
try {
const data = await client.getPosts(channelId, page, perPage);
return processPostsFetched(serverUrl, ActionType.POSTS.RECEIVED_IN_CHANNEL, data, fetchOnly);
} catch (error) {
forceLogoutIfNecessary(serverUrl, error as ClientErrorProps);
return {error};
}
};
export const fetchPostsSince = async (serverUrl: string, channelId: string, since: number, fetchOnly = false): Promise<PostsRequest> => {
let client: Client;
try {
client = NetworkManager.getClient(serverUrl);
} catch (error) {
return {error};
}
try {
const data = await client.getPostsSince(channelId, since);
return processPostsFetched(serverUrl, ActionType.POSTS.RECEIVED_SINCE, data, fetchOnly);
} catch (error) {
forceLogoutIfNecessary(serverUrl, error as ClientErrorProps);
return {error};
}
};
export const fetchPostAuthors = async (serverUrl: string, posts: Post[], fetchOnly = false): Promise<AuthorsRequest> => {
const operator = DatabaseManager.serverDatabases[serverUrl]?.operator;
if (!operator) {
return {error: `${serverUrl} database not found`};
}
let client: Client;
try {
client = NetworkManager.getClient(serverUrl);
} catch (error) {
return {error};
}
const currentUserId = await queryCurrentUserId(operator.database);
const users = await queryAllUsers(operator.database);
const existingUserIds = new Set<string>();
const existingUserNames = new Set<string>();
let excludeUsername;
users.forEach((u) => {
existingUserIds.add(u.id);
existingUserNames.add(u.username);
if (u.id === currentUserId) {
excludeUsername = u.username;
}
});
const usernamesToLoad = getNeededAtMentionedUsernames(existingUserNames, posts, excludeUsername);
const userIdsToLoad = new Set<string>();
posts.forEach((p) => {
const userId = p.user_id;
if (userId === currentUserId) {
return;
}
if (!existingUserIds.has(userId)) {
userIdsToLoad.add(userId);
}
});
try {
const promises: Array<Promise<UserProfile[]>> = [];
if (userIdsToLoad.size) {
promises.push(client.getProfilesByIds(Array.from(userIdsToLoad)));
}
if (usernamesToLoad.size) {
promises.push(client.getProfilesByUsernames(Array.from(usernamesToLoad)));
}
if (promises.length) {
const result = await Promise.all(promises);
const authors = result.flat();
if (!fetchOnly && authors.length) {
await operator.handleUsers({
users: authors,
prepareRecordsOnly: false,
});
}
return {authors};
}
return {authors: [] as UserProfile[]};
} catch (error) {
forceLogoutIfNecessary(serverUrl, error as ClientErrorProps);
return {error};
}
};
export const postActionWithCookie = async (serverUrl: string, postId: string, actionId: string, actionCookie: string, selectedOption = '') => {
const operator = DatabaseManager.serverDatabases[serverUrl]?.operator;
if (!operator) {
return {error: `${serverUrl} database not found`};
}
let client: Client;
try {
client = NetworkManager.getClient(serverUrl);
} catch (error) {
return {error};
}
try {
const data = await client.doPostActionWithCookie(postId, actionId, actionCookie, selectedOption);
if (data?.trigger_id) {
await operator.handleSystem({
systems: [{
id: SYSTEM_IDENTIFIERS.INTEGRATION_TRIGGER_ID,
value: data.trigger_id,
}],
prepareRecordsOnly: false,
});
}
return {data};
} catch (error) {
forceLogoutIfNecessary(serverUrl, error as ClientErrorProps);
return {error};
}
};
export async function getMissingChannelsFromPosts(serverUrl: string, posts: Post[], fetchOnly = false) {
const operator = DatabaseManager.serverDatabases[serverUrl]?.operator;
if (!operator) {
return {error: `${serverUrl} database not found`};
}
let client: Client;
try {
client = NetworkManager.getClient(serverUrl);
} catch (error) {
return {error};
}
const channelIds = await queryAllMyChannelIds(operator.database);
const channelPromises: Array<Promise<Channel>> = [];
const userPromises: Array<Promise<ChannelMembership>> = [];
posts.forEach((post) => {
const id = post.channel_id;
if (channelIds.indexOf(id) === -1) {
channelPromises.push(client.getChannel(id));
userPromises.push(client.getMyChannelMember(id));
}
});
const channels = await Promise.all(channelPromises);
const channelMemberships = await Promise.all(userPromises);
if (!fetchOnly && channels.length && channelMemberships.length) {
const modelPromises = prepareMissingChannelsForAllTeams(operator, channels, channelMemberships) as Array<Promise<Model[]>>;
if (modelPromises && modelPromises.length) {
const channelModelsArray = await Promise.all(modelPromises);
if (channelModelsArray.length) {
const models = channelModelsArray.flatMap((mdls) => {
if (!mdls || mdls.length) {
return [];
}
return mdls;
});
if (models) {
operator.batchRecords(models);
}
}
}
}
return {
channels,
channelMemberships,
};
}
